How do you restart an app?
You will see an alphabetical list of all the apps installed on your Android device. Tap the app you want to restart. This will display the Application Info screen with additional options. Tap Force Stop.

What factors can cause an app to crash?
The Reasons Apps Crash If the app uses the internet, then a weak internet connection or the lack of an internet connection may cause it to perform poorly. It may also be that your phone has run out of storage space, causing the app to run poorly.

How do you restart a frozen iPhone?
Force-restarting an iPhone released in the last four years is a three-button procedure:
- Press and release the volume-up button.
- Press and release the volume-down button.
- Press and hold the side button until the screen turns off and then turns back on. You can release the side button when the Apple logo appears.
